Algae Oil Market Trends

One of the most prominent market trends is the rapid integration of genetic engineering to optimize the lipid profiles of specific microalgae strains. These tools are being used to increase the concentration of DHA and EPA, reducing the land and water footprint required to produce high-value nutritional oils. AI-driven monitoring systems are also enhancing crop protection, allowing for faster and more precise identification of pond contaminants or invasive species.

Another significant trend is the rise of the "circular bio-economy," which utilizes industrial CO2 emissions to feed algae farms, effectively turning waste into oil. This is particularly vital for industrial clusters where carbon capture and utilization (CCU) are being integrated into corporate sustainability targets. The convergence of wastewater treatment and algae cultivation is making these systems more economically viable for municipal and industrial operators.

Market Drivers of Growth

The primary driver of growth is the global surge in demand for plant-based Omega-3 alternatives in the supplement and pharmaceutical sectors. These platforms enable manufacturers to market "vegan" and "ocean-friendly" products, greatly expanding the appeal of heart-healthy supplements to younger demographics. The shift toward sustainable animal feed has also made algae-derived lipids an indispensable part of the aquaculture industry's move away from forage fish.

Additionally, the need for advanced biofuels is a major catalyst driving the expansion of the fuel-grade segment for the aviation and maritime industries. Algae oil offers a significantly higher yield per acre than traditional oilseeds like soy or palm, making it an attractive feedstock for renewable diesel. This environmental efficiency allows energy companies to achieve lower carbon intensity scores while maintaining compatibility with existing engine infrastructure.

Market Challenges

Despite the benefits, high operational costs and the energy-intensive nature of drying and extraction remain significant market challenges for producers. Harvesting microalgae from large volumes of water requires sophisticated centrifugal or flocculation processes that can impact the final price of the oil. Providers must continuously invest in low-energy separation technologies to ensure they remain competitive with traditional vegetable and fish oil prices.

Biological stability and the risk of pond "crashes" due to weather fluctuations or pathogens also pose a significant barrier to achieving consistent year-round supply. Many organizations still struggle with maintaining monocultures in open-pond systems where environmental factors are difficult to control completely. Resolving these technical hurdles requires industry-wide collaboration on strain robustness and the adoption of more resilient, automated cultivation protocols.
